Johann Gregor Mendel Father of Genetics Austrian monk who discovered the fundamental laws of inheritance based on his experimental work with pea plants. He deduced that genes come in pairs and are inherited as distinct units, one from each parent.

Mendel tracked the segregation of parental genes and their appearance in the offspring as dominant or recessive traits. He recognized the mathematical patterns of inheritance from one generation to the next. Mendel's Law of Segregation Each inherited trait is defined by a gene pair. Parental genes are randomly separated to the sex cells so that sex cells contain only one gene of the pair.

Offspring therefore inherit one genetic allele from each parent when sex cells unite in fertilization.
